Meaning of AFFEER

Webster's 1913 Dictionary
 
 Definition: 
\Af*feer"\, v. t. [OF. aforer, afeurer, to tax, appraise,
assess, fr. L. ad + forum market, court of justice, in LL.
also meaning price.]
1. To confirm; to assure. [Obs.] ``The title is affeered.''
   --Shak.
2. (Old Law) To assess or reduce, as an arbitrary penalty or
   amercement, to a certain and reasonable sum.
         Amercements . . . were affeered by the judges.
                                               --Blackstone.
